How to interpret ASP Isotopes Inc (ASPI)’s stock chart patterns

While ASP Isotopes Inc has underperformed by -3.47%, investors are advised to look at stock chart patterns for technical insight. Within its last year performance, ASPI rose by 117.52%, with highs and lows ranging from $10.08 to $1.86, whereas the simple moving average jumped by 54.79% in the last 200 days.

On October 04, 2024, Canaccord Genuity started tracking ASP Isotopes Inc (NASDAQ: ASPI) recommending Buy. A report published by H.C. Wainwright on December 05, 2023, Initiated its previous ‘Buy’ rating for ASPI.
